你查询的IP:[202.93.136.63]  地理位置:印度尼西亚

最新查询211.96.178.72 119.20.202.82 202.90.78.108 124.68.58.255 59.64.223.243 124.242.20.34 119.40.189.79 221.4.98.20 122.136.86.40 202.93.136.63 58.99.128.14 202.180.128.85 118.80.33.65 220.160.169.109 117.100.249.233 202.160.176.110 116.213.128.14 116.193.16.62 123.137.44.140 116.56.179.214 122.136.89.197 125.58.128.75 202.38.152.243 118.88.32.213 123.8.100.202 119.161.128.227 220.152.128.191 202.46.32.105 59.108.83.27 202.69.16.40 123.128.173.10